Thu, 14 Feb 2013 19:32:17 +0000 Diane Mack 29313 at http://wwno.org A Broadway Mystery Worthy Of 'Rebecca' http://wwno.org/post/broadway-mystery-worthy-rebecca There's a new mystery on Broadway — one about the musical <em>Rebecca</em>, based on the Daphne du Maurier novel.<p>You can't see it yet on the New York stage. In fact, it hasn't even started rehearsals. That's because the production is short $4.5 million after one of its investors died before he could hand over the money.<p>But as Patrick Healy <a href="http://theater.nytimes.com/2012/09/25/theater/rebecca-the-musical-and-the-vanishing-act-of-its-investor.html">reports</a> in <em>The New York Times</em>, some are now wondering if this investor ever existed. Tue, 18 Sep 2012 19:33:00 +0000 Jeff Lunden 20256 at http://wwno.org In The Theater Of Politics, Staging Is Everything http://wwno.org/post/theater-politics-staging-everything During the next two weeks, the major political parties will assemble their faithful in Tampa, Fla., and Charlotte, N.C., to officially nominate their presidential tickets. These conventions were once places of high political drama. But over the decades, as the primary system has determined the candidates well in advance, conventions have become political theater. With that in mind, there's much to be said on staging in politics — not substance, but style.<p>In the theater, stars are stars at least partly because of the way they're presented — in brighter lighting, on higher platforms.
